History Past 1,000 years ago on Kotaku, {{char}} and the other Tensen were unknowingly born from the Tao of a single Tao puppet created by Rien as part of her and Jofuku's research in discovering the secrets to immortality. Together, the Tensen served as the rulers of Kotaku known as Lord Tensen and lived to serve Jofuku, who they believed was their creator and master and was secretly busy with his research alone, which forbidden the Tensen, other than Rien, from meeting him. Throughout their life, {{char}} and the other young Tensen trained in the ways of Tao under Rien's tutelage and were each assigned one of the five forms of training in immortality; with {{char}} being assigned in the realm of Dō'in. They were also introduced to the Hōko as tools they could use to replenish their Tao. However, after 200 years passed, the Hōko began undergoing Arborification and left the Tensen at risk of dying if they were to run out of Tao. Desperate, the Tensen, Tao Fa, Mu Dan, and Ju Fa, plotted on luring out humans from Japan as replacements by sending out an Arborifed Hōko in a boat. After several centuries had passed, the Tensen successfully managed to lure in the first group of humans to Kotaku and attacked. Since then, Lord Tensen has been turning humans that came to the island into an elixir known as Tan that could increase their life spans and gain a step closer to creating an Elixir of Life. Tao Further information: Tao {{char}} possessed Water-attribute Tao and had mastery over it. After spending 1,000 years of training, {{char}}'s Tao had been greatly refined where others could view his abilities as god-like. With its use, {{char}} could sense the presence of others, the movements and weak spots of his opponents, and enhance his physical attacks. {{char}} also had proper control of his flow of Tao to where he could suppress it to hide his presence from others. Due to the harmonization between his Tao and his muscles, {{char}} was capable of using a higher level defensive Tao cloak. By stretching his Tao into fine threads and bundle them together around his body, {{char}} could create a sort of "Tao Armor" that acted similarly to tough, yet flexible, muscle fibers. Unlike traditional armor, Rien's Tao Armor was said to have no signs of gaps or blind spots for his enemies to exploit. After Yuzuriha threw a Tao imbued kunai towards {{char}}, his body caused the weapon to simply bounce off despite her Tao being able to hinder his. {{char}} controlling the Tao of inorganics. {{char}} controlling the Tao of inorganics. {{char}} also had the ability to take control over the Tao of inanimate objects, which made him suitable for the task of Feng Shui and constructing buildings and statues for the palace. Before the vanguard party infiltrated the palace, {{char}} instantly changed the interior layout and noted that it was hardly a difficult feat to accomplish. Since the Tao of inanimate objects emit the same Tao as corpses, {{char}} was also able to trick the Elixir Retrieval Team into thinking that they were about to enter the Rentan Palace. In battle, {{char}} could control the Tao of the surface he was standing on to create spikes for either attacking or restraining his opponents. Regeneration As a Tensen, {{char}} possessed the regenerative abilities of Flower Tao. Since he possesses Water Tao, {{char}}'s regeneration could only be weakened if he were to face a Tao user that possessed the Earth-attribute, and the only known way of killing him was if the said Earth Tao user completely destroyed his plant ovule within his tanden. Yin-Yang {{char}} was able to switch chis of either Yin or Yang to augment their Tao and recover any lost. As {{char}} switched in and out, their sex changed to match the chi, which was put to use whenever they engaged in Bōchū Jutsu training. Trivia Like the rest of Lord Tensen, {{char}} is named after a flower. "{{char}}" (蘭) meaning "orchid". Furthermore, {{char}}'s hair, as well as his Kishikai form, are in the shape of leaves found in orchids. Also, like the other members of Lord Tensen, {{char}} shares similarities to one of the Eight Immortals, Zhang Guolao being the case since Zhang was said to be an immortal who was a well-known master of qigong and was quite eccentric, one of his moves being that he could bend so far back that his shoulders could touch the ground, which was adapted in {{char}}'s fight with Gabimaru. {{char}} fooling the Elixir Team that they were sensing corpses coming from the Rentan Palace also gives some reference to Zhang's necromancy ability.
